I took this photograph during a July 1988 visit to the Illinois Railway Museum, located in the town of Union Illinois. www.irm.org
It just wouldn't be a railroad museum, without a collection of cabooses that were once a part of everyday freight railroading in America.
Cabooses from the Former Elgin, Joliet & Eastern, the Illinois Central and the Illinois Central Gulf, are viewed parked in one of the museum yards on an overcast and humid summer day.
